A PERSONAL TRAINER who was given a 20 percent chance of survival says a stoma bag gave him ‘his life back.’ Mesha Moinirad, 29, from Weymouth, UK, was diagnosed with ulcerative colitis, an irritable bowel disease, which is an ongoing and life-long condition. After spending four years on medication, Mesha made a life changing decision to have his large intestine removed. Now healthier than ever, the fitness and nutrition expert uses social media to document his stoma story.
